About Lebohang Secondary School
In the urban area of Vanderbijlpark, Gauteng, Lebohang Secondary School operates as a public secondary school within the Sedibeng West education district. Enrollment for 2025 reached 1026 learners with a teaching staff of 34, translating to a learner-educator ratio of 30:1. As a Quintile 4 school, it receives a lower per-learner government funding allocation. The school operates under Section 21 status, granting the School Governing Body financial autonomy over its budget.

Section 21 Status
Lebohang Secondary School is a Section 21 school, meaning the School Governing Body (SGB) manages its own budget. This financial autonomy allows the school to make independent decisions regarding maintenance, curriculum, supplies without direct provincial administration.

History & Background
Lebohang Secondary School was historically administered under the Department Of Education & Training(det) education department. Today, the school operates as a non-discriminatory public institution under the Gauteng Department of Education.
